Title:   Black Glaze Pyxis Fragment
Category:   Pottery
Description:   Mended from several pieces; upper half missing, center of floor, and chips. High flaring ring foot, the lower part moulded in two degrees; groove on resting surface, apparently scraped. Rounded lower body set off by a broad keel from the upper wall. Vertical face of keel grooved.
Substantial pinkish-buff fabric, heavily laminated. Black glaze, once good, but so much chipped and worn that the reserved or scraped surfaces cannot readily be distinguished.
Cf. Agora XII, no. 1304.
Context:   Cistern, container 6, on floor (bottom fill).
